What to Expect
Most classes begin with an introduction to the essential tools and ingredients used in cocktail making. You'll learn about different types of spirits, mixers, and garnishes. With hands-on guidance, you'll practice creating a variety of cocktails, from timeless classics like the Martini and Old Fashioned to innovative modern concoctions.

Top Cocktail Making Classes in London
London offers an array of options for aspiring mixologists. Here are some of the top-rated classes:
- Mixology Masterclass: Located in the heart of Soho, this class offers a comprehensive experience with a focus on creativity and innovation.
- London Cocktail Club: Known for its lively atmosphere, this club provides an interactive class where you'll learn to create both classic and signature cocktails.
- The Alchemist: Famous for its theatrical approach, The Alchemist's classes are perfect for those who love a touch of drama with their drinks.
